用python写一段程序,当该股票涨幅超过9%时卖出,当该股票跌幅达到5%时卖出
时间: 2023-03-20 08:00:50 浏览: 129
以下是用Python编写的一个简单程序,用于检测股票的涨幅并在涨幅超过9%时进行出售操作:
```python
#导入需要使用的库
import yfinance as yf
#选择要监测的股票代码
ticker = yf.Ticker("AAPL")
#获取股票的当前价格和前一天的收盘价格
current_price = ticker.info['regularMarketPrice']
previous_close = ticker.info['regularMarketPreviousClose']
#计算股票的涨幅
percent_change = (current_price - previous_close) / previous_close * 100
#如果股票涨幅超过9%,则进行出售操作
if percent_change > 9:
#在此添加出售代码,例如发送出售指令到交易平台
print("股票涨幅超过9%,已进行出售操作。")
else:
print("股票涨幅未超过9%,暂时不进行出售操作。")
```
请注意,这只是一个简单的示例程序,实际的出售操作需要根据您所使用的交易平台和具体情况进行修改。此外,股票市场的波动性很高,因此您应该根据自己的投资计划和风险承受能力进行决策。
阅读全文